Job Description:

GSL Education are currently recruiting Autism Specialist Teaching Assistants to work in mainstreanm primary schools. You will be working with students who have been identified as having moderate learning difficulties and autism on a 1:1 and small group basis. You will provide individualized interventions for the students in your care in addition to regular classroom support.

Key responsibilities:

  • Participate in the oral and written evaluation, recording, and reporting of the child's development, progress, and accomplishments.
  • As requested by management and fellow teachers, take part in school meetings that are pertinent to the child.
  • To encourage the deployment of behavioral intervention programs for students with special needs, developmental delays, or autism that are 1:1 in nature.
  • Collaborate with experts as needed to support the child.


The applicants must meet the following requirements for this particular role:

  • Enhanced DBS Certificate or willing to complete one.
  • Are passionate in assisting young people with special needs.
  • Possess a work visa for the UK.
  • Have a strong commitment to safeguarding.
  • Possess Exceptional Needs (SEN) expertise, and it is preferred if you have a variety of additional needs, such as SEMH and severe learning challenges.
  • Be vivacious, charming, and assured in your approach to behavior management.
